Output 6509d8cc6880c26a646b9f3fef3ee36ec749d46af98d4d52bf69d42d88dfdd64:0

value
145606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b66228e06314aad39695330bbecb9f3de3e5edc0 OP_EQUAL
address
3JKNViAhsAZvWALPJwbo8q8qbcwidFifJt
transaction
6509d8cc6880c26a646b9f3fef3ee36ec749d46af98d4d52bf69d42d88dfdd64
confirmations
317717
spent
true